Se rendre au contenu

PCAN-GPRS Link

v1.6.2
VersionDate
1.6.201/08/2011Détails
1.6.128/04/2011Détails
1.6.020/09/2010Détails
1.5.828/07/2010Détails
1.5.729/06/2010Détails
1.5.628/05/2010Détails
1.5.523/04/2010Détails
1.5.423/04/2010Détails
1.5.307/04/2010Détails
1.5.222/03/2010Détails
1.5.111/03/2010Détails
1.510/03/2010Détails

1.6.2 01/08/2011

Changements
  • Bugfix: log.lib: Removed bug for positions with negative coordinates
  • Update: HEX2BIN.exe: Changed Hex2Bin program to support 64-bit systems
  • Bugfix: gps.lib: Corrected pi.gps.course to correct value

1.6.1 28/04/2011

Changements
  • Bugfix: lowlevel.lib: Removed bug from CAN_FilterAdd()
  • Update: obdII.lib: Added support for 29-bit ID
  • Bugfix: gps.lib: Altitude was not set correctly in pi.gps

1.6.0 20/09/2010

Changements
  • Update: typedef.h: Changed struct for OBD-2 to support error code transmit via GPRS
  • Bugfix: gps.lib: Valid flag was not set for pi.vtg when the fix was a 3D-Fix without DGPS

1.5.8 28/07/2010

Changements
  • New: ext1.lib: Added support for acceleration sensor on extension board 1
  • New: ext1.lib: Added support for the 10-bit A/D converter on extension board 1
  • New: ext1.lib: Added support for the digital output on extension board 1
  • Bugfix: lowlevel.lib: Removed bug in MCI_INTI state machine
  • Bugfix: Link.lib: Added support for NO PIN, : socketInfo.lastCMEError == 515 //Please wait, possible if SIM Card has no pin
  • Bugfix: Socket.lib: Deleted state change after +CREG:3 to NO_NET

1.5.7 29/06/2010

Changements
  • Bugfix: gprs.lib: Removed bug with the GPRS-dead time (global server time out)
  • Update: gps.lib: Added DGPS Support, changed the requested messaged to only get UBX00, changed gps_init() to allow Testmode in DGPS and eco-Mode for GPS

1.5.6 28/05/2010

Changements
  • New: Link.lib: This LIB includes a small PCAN-Link client
  • New: Socket.lib: This LIB helps to open a socket connection
  • Update: Debug.lib: Deleted unused functions and added br to change the CAN bit rate
  • Update: lowlevel.lib: Added function hardware_Ubatt() and hardware_versionADC

1.5.5 23/04/2010

Changements
  • main.c: Added gpsTunnel, so it is possible to tunnel all GPS and GPRS data to UART3. Changed the function to tunnel GPRS
  • Bugfix: OBDIIData.c: Changed while requests to single requests
  • Update: serverComm.c: Added a debug printf to send Information if it is not possible to send data
  • Bugfix: obdII.lib: Added a check if the CAN bus is bus OFF and set the CAN bus to bus ON
  • Update: debug.lib: Added a char to tunnel GPRS and GPS
  • Bugfix: fms.lib: Added a check if the CAN bus is bus OFF and set the CAN bus to bus ON
  • Update: log.lib: changed maximum number of usable files to 200
  • Update: lowlevel.lib: EEPROM -> Changed variable systemTime to function getSystemTime()
  • Bugfix: lowlevel.lib: LED -> Removed bug in led_setPattern()
  • Update: lowlevel.lib: MCI -> Changed variable systemTime to function getSystemTime(); Read/Write card time is set to 100 ms
  • Update: lowlevel.lib: TIMER -> Added a function to get the systemTime, getSystemTime()
  • Update: lowlevel.lib: UART -> Added the function UART_getFree(E_UARTNR uartNr), returns the free bytes in the UART queue

1.5.4 23/04/2010

Changements
  • Internal release

1.5.3 07/04/2010

Changements
  • Update: obdII.lib: Updated LIBs, OBD-2 now saves all data at SD Card and at the server

1.5.2 22/03/2010

Changements
  • Bugfix: LIB-GPRS and Server: Deleted ACK and NAK for server transmission
  • Bugfix: LIB-LOG: Fixed an error with the valid Bits from OBD-2
  • Bugfix: config.c: Added the changed data to the gprs config data

1.5.1 11/03/2010

Changements
  • Update: Split the gcc LIBs to use optimization

1.5 10/03/2010

Changements
  • Release version

Neutralisé